Gold import shows 86.83% decline in FY15
Daily Times
ISLAMABAD: The gold import witnessed a sharp decline during the Financial Year (FY) 2014-15, as it decreased from 4,265 kilogram (kg) during the period of 2013-14 to 578kg, falling by 86.83%. The yellow metal import recorded $23.327 million during the ...

Multipurpose Authority to check substandard construction work
The Nation
LAHORE - The Punjab government has decided to establish a Multipurpose Authority (MA) to take action against contractors who were allegedly involved in substandard construction work and not timely completion of roads in the cities and markets.
